About the Opportunity
  • Monthly Business Unit Performance Reviews: Working in conjunction with either Clients Services, Lab Operations or the Medical Science / QRA segments of the business, as have been delegated by the Director FP & A, establish a working partnership and framework to analyze and communicate results of the delegated business units on a monthly basis. This framework will include traditional variance analysis and performance monitoring, visual dashboards to measure in-process metrics as well as progress / tracking on the achievement of any segment specific initiatives.
  • Budget, Forecast Updates and Plan Development: Lead the processes specific to the delegated segment of either Clients Services, and Logistics segments of the business to develop the annual budget, corresponding \xe2\x80\x9cyear to go\xe2\x80\x9d forecast updates (at least 3X per year) and the annual 5-year financial plan for Life Labs. Ensure alignment of plans across all delegated stakeholder groups.
  • Analytics and Business Partnerships: Develop analytical frameworks and tools to assist the delegated segment of either Clients Services, and Logistics segments of the business in making data-driven decisions, including pricing activities, new business ventures, new product lines, margin analysis, low-volume/margin test rationalization, product divestitures, capital investments, RFP activities for vendors, contract negotiations and more broadly any other innovations, strategic initiatives and ad hoc analysis as required to enable business decisions. Leverage tools to enable business case development and documentation, inclusive of both capital requirements and investment returns / payback. Ability to perform ad hoc projects in support of the finance manager.
